Problem

ACS 5.2 shows only 100 pages of logs and so only the logs for few hours is seen and unable to see the log for the entire day. How can we see the log for the entire day without missing them?

Resolution

The ACS 5.x was designed to keep only 100 pages of logs. This unit  generates a lot of information that will saturate the server if  everything is stored in the internal hd, so there is an option to send  these logs to an external Syslog server, this option is located under  System Administration/Log Configuration.

 

Configuring Per-Instance Remote Syslog Targets:

 

Step 1:

Select System Administration > Configuration > Log Configuration > Logging Categories > Per-Instance, then click Configure.

 

Step 2: Perform any one of the following:

 

  • Click the name of the logging category you want to configure.
  • Select the radio button associated with the name of the logging category you want to configure, and click Edit.

 

 

Step 3: Click the Remote Syslog Target tab.

 

  • Available targets: List of available targets. You can select a target from this list and move it to the Selected Targets list.
  • Selected targets: List of selected targets. You can select a target from this list and move it to the Available Targets list to remove it from your configuration.

There are two changes related to this logging functionality in ACS 5.4:

  1. Even though report generated can still only be of 100 pages, there is an  option for the user to export the report to CSV file and include records more than the content of 100 pages.
  2. User can generate the report based on timestamp as well. So can reduce the  granularity of each set of data and retrieve / view the data in smaller  chunks.

Refer to Exporting Report Data for more information about the ability to export report data to an Excel  spreadsheet as a comma-separated values (.csv) file, pipe-separated  values (.psv) file, or a tab-separated values (.tsv) file.
